Time Management Strategies for Overwhelmed Parents

One of the most persistent challenges for modern parents is finding enough time to balance work, family, and self-care. The constant demands on their time can lead to stress, exhaustion, and a sense of being perpetually overwhelmed. Effective time management strategies are essential for reclaiming control and creating a more sustainable rhythm of life. Prioritizing tasks, delegating responsibilities, and setting realistic expectations are all crucial components of a successful time management plan. Learning to say “no” to commitments that don’t align with your values or contribute to your well-being is also important. Recognizing that it’s okay to ask for help, whether from a partner, family member, or professional caregiver, is a sign of strength, not weakness.

Batching and Automation for Increased Efficiency

Two powerful time management techniques are batching and automation. Batching involves grouping similar tasks together and completing them in one focused block of time. For example, instead of responding to emails throughout the day, set aside a specific time each morning or afternoon to address them all at once. Automation involves using technology to streamline repetitive tasks, such as scheduling appointments, paying bills, or managing social media. Tools like calendar apps, to-do list managers, and automated bill payment services can free up valuable time and mental energy, allowing parents to focus on what matters most. The Importance of Self-Care for Parents

In the midst of the chaos of parenting, it’s easy to neglect your own needs. However, self-care is not a luxury; it’s a necessity. Prioritizing your physical and emotional well-being is essential for being the best parent you can be. When you’re depleted and stressed, you’re less patient, less present, and less able to connect with your children. Self-care can take many forms, from exercising and eating healthy to pursuing hobbies and spending time with loved ones. It's about identifying activities that recharge your batteries and make you feel good, and then making time for them on a regular basis. It’s a deliberate investment in your own wellbeing, with dividends for your entire family.

Resisting the guilt often associated with self-care is critical. Many parents feel selfish taking time for themselves, however, acknowledging and addressing your own needs is modeling healthy behavior for children. Demonstrating self-respect and prioritizing wellbeing provides a valuable lesson for the next generation.

Beyond the Basics: Mindful Parenting Techniques

While logistical support and information are crucial, mindful parenting techniques offer another layer of benefit. This approach focuses on being fully present with your child, without judgment or distraction. It involves cultivating awareness of your own emotions and reactions, and responding to your child with empathy and compassion. Mindful parenting isn’t about avoiding difficult moments; it’s about approaching them with a sense of calm and curiosity. It's about actively listening to your child, validating their feelings, and helping them to navigate their emotions in a healthy way.
